Join the South Carolina Human Affairs Commission and the Greater Columbia Community Relations Council on Friday, May 19th, 2023, for an engaging workshop facilitated by the Department of Justice!
The Facilitating Meetings Around Community Conflict (FMACC) training dives into the fundamentals of facilitating meetings where community tension requires difficult conversations. Participants will leave with tools, helpful tips, and resources to prepare for, conduct, and follow-up after meetings designed to help resolve community conflict.
This training will be held in person at the Palmetto Room, 930 Richland Street, Columbia, SC 29202, from 8:45 a.m. - 5 p.m. Light refreshments and snacks will be provided.
Registration is free! Participants will receive a certificate of completion at the end of the workshop.
